Energy-water-air-food: a nexus approach

Prof. Dr. Ruzhu Wang

Chair Professor in Mechanical Engineering

Shanghai Jiao Tong University, Shanghai, China

rzwang@sjtu.edu.cn

Abstract: ITEWA (Innovative Team for Energy, Water & Air) is a cutting-edge scientific research team founded and led by Professor Ruzhu Wang in June 2018, focusing on cutting-edge basic scientific and technological issues in the fields of energy conversion and efficiency, water and air treatment, thermal management, etc. By crossing disciplines and proposing comprehensive solutions from the perspectives of materials, devices, and systems, the Team aims to promote rapid breakthroughs in related technological fields. It involves atmospheric water harvesting, biomimetic thermal and humidity control, thermal management of electronic devices, ultra-high density thermal energy storage, ultra-high energy efficiency desiccant integrated heat pumps, thermal and humidity management and crop yield increase for solar greenhouse or artificial climate environment, heat pump incremental thermal storage, energy quality control, and solar seawater desalination. This lecture features interdisciplinary exploration, which has sparked numerous research stories and formed a series of interest driven research cases on energy-water-air-food nexus, promoting principal innovation and technological transformation breakthroughs.

Bio: Ruzhu WANG, born in Dec.1964, he received his PhD at Shanghai Jiao Tong University (SJTU) in 1990 and was promoted as a full professor in 1994. He has served as the director-Institute of Refrigeration and Cryogenics for 30 years at SJTU.

Prof. Wang has published 12 Books and over 600 co-authored international journal papers and more than 150 patents, his ISI H-index is 92 with a citation over 40,000. He is a well-known leading scientist in heat pumps, solar heating and cooling, green building energy systems, and energy-water-air nexus.

His achievements have won Chinese National Research Awards in 2010, 2014 and 2023 respectively, and also HLHL honored research award in 2022. Prof. Wang has received various prestigious international academic awards including the J & E Hall International Gold Medal from the Institute of Refrigeration (UK), the Nukiyama Memorial Award from the Japanese Society of Heat Transfer, the IIR-Gustav Lorentzen Medal from the International Institute of Refrigeration and the Peter Ritter von Rittinger International Heat Pump Award from the International Energy Agency. He became the laureate of the Global Energy Prize in 2023.

Prof. Wang is Editor-in-chief of Energy, Associate editor of International Journal of Refrigeration.
